TOWSON, Md. – The Drew University women's volleyball team lost a close 3-2 decision at Goucher College in a Landmark Conference tilt Saturday afternoon.
The Gophers won by scores of 25-20, 20-25, 20-25, 27-25, 15-10.
Sophomore
Lindsey Millis and junior
Alyssa Rachwal each posted a double-double for the Rangers. Millis notched 13 kills and 23 digs while Rachwal recorded 34 assists and 13 digs. Freshman
Coco Otto nearly posted a double-dip of her own with nine kills and 13 digs, and senior
Inaya Stanford contributed nine kills as well. Sophomore
Aidyn Stone added a career-high 31 digs.
The Rangers pick up their schedule on Tuesday, when they host Centenary (N.J.) University at 7 p.m. in a non-conference match.
